For example, the number "1" is written as "uno" in Spanish. Spanish numbers have gender. When counting objects, you need to use the appropriate gender form. For example, "one book" is "un libro" (masculine), while "one pen" is "una pluma" (feminine). Okay, now that you’ve got down counting from 1-10 and 1-20 in Spanish, we can move on to counting from 1-30 in Spanish.Special Rule. Uno (one) is the only number in this series that has gender. Uno turns into three different words depending on how you use it in a conversation. • un (Use it with masculine nouns.) • una (Use it with feminine nouns.) • uno (Use it to substitute a noun.) Counting beyond 100 in Spanish is not a big mystery. Take the number 253, for example. Two hundred is said doscientos because it’s 100 (cien) two times: dos (2) cien (100) + tos, which is a termination you need to add. And 53 is cincuenta y tres.Numbers from 1 to 10. Whether you have plans to travel to a Spanish-speaking country or simply want to expand your language skills, learning Spanish can be a rewa...Son las once y diez - It's 11:10. Tell the second half hour; Son las + the next hour + menos + the amount of minutes remaining until the following hour. For example: Son las once menos veinte - It's 10:40. Es la una menos veinticinco - It's 12:35. 3. How to say half and quarter in Spanish?Learning numbers in different languages can inspire travel or tattoos.
